All Categories
Featured
Table of Contents
By the end of this area, you will have a strong understanding of the technological facets you need to concentrate on to excel in Opn's engineering interview. Proceeding to Component 2 of our blog collection, we will certainly change our interest to behavior questions and what to anticipate throughout the interview procedure.
We likewise use Google Jamboard for the layout round. Our interview procedure at Opn is simple, and we guarantee you are well-prepared for the technological rounds.
The technical interview contains 2 rounds: (a) the coding round and (b) the style round, each lasting one hour. You will have 50 mins to reply to concerns and 10 minutes for Q&A. Depending upon the availability of both the prospect and the interviewer, these rounds may happen on various days.
Maybe, it has been a long period of time considering that you last touched them, so take sufficient time to return to exercise. Comprehend the principles, examine the syntax very meticulously, and get acquainted with various ways of reacting to the concerns. During the interview, prior to trying to compose your remedy, you might desire to very first make clear the inquiry with the recruiter, assess the trouble, and detail the logic and why you will certainly pick this approach to solving the problem.
It is essential to mention that the job interviewers want you to do well and are there to sustain you. The entire concept for you is to show the recruiter just how you think, interact, and whether you can fix problems. By doing so, you have opened up the floor to involve a lot more with the interviewer and welcome any kind of suggestions connected with taking on the coding troubles.
Still, it is typical amongst our job interviewers to ask inquiries around the topic of payment entrances as this will certainly be most relevant to your day-to-day job. In the layout round, candidates are encouraged to give their suitable software architecture style to implement a hypothetical service under particular constraints. Inquiries can consist of: Design a repayment system for a shopping system.
Design an ecommerce supplier purchase and client platform system. Design a system that enables each individual to send out messages or pictures. When being spoken with and during coding rounds, it's practical to duplicate the questions to the job interviewer to make sure that both of you get on the very same web page. If you don't understand, feel totally free to ask the job interviewer to repeat or put in other words the concern.
I've been a complete desk technological employer for nearly 10 years. Most of my time has been spent as an agency employer with Code Skill, however I additionally have a year of interior recruiting experience on Twitter's Profits System group.
I wish to flag that the advice provided is based on my individual viewpoints and experience, and need to not be thought about a recommendation of the employing procedures made use of in large technology, or by business imitating big technology hiring. Instead, it is intended to give support on how to navigate the "industry standard" meeting process and boost your possibilities of success.
But in all severity, you can inform a great deal about your positioning to a firm and their worths based on this page. Additionally, sites like Glassdoor and Blind can supply useful understandings into the company's interview procedure, staff member experiences, and salaries. It's also a good concept to research your job interviewer and their function to get a much better understanding of their viewpoint and what they may be trying to find in a prospect.
Just how has the meeting process been so much? Commonly our impulses are effective tools that are neglected; it's crucial to attend to any kind of appointments about the function or business prior to proceeding with the procedure.
Treat every technique as an interview; it might even aid with those game day nerves! In the 'Understanding is Power' section, I mentioned the significance of identifying firm worths. When you have actually recognized them, develop CELEBRITY method examples for each of those values. I especially love the STAR approach because it enables specific and example-heavy responses.
Additionally, the celebrity approach will certainly assist you develop response to potential behavior meeting concerns. Come up with STAR instances for every bullet in the job summary (if there are a lot of bullets, gather styles). Behavioral meeting questions are often taken straight from these job summary bullet points. : Solid problem-solving abilities, with the capacity to assume creatively and tactically to fix intricate technical difficulties -> Inform me concerning a time you ran into challenges and challenges at work.
By showing excellent cooperation abilities, discussing their thought processes, and most significantly, their blunders. Throughout the technological interview, maintain these concerns in mind: Have you collected your demands? Are you checking in with your interviewer?
Ask for a minute. It's okay to take a break. Being sincere and prone (when safe) can assist you stand out from other candidates.
Keep in mind, you're freaking incredible, and your distinct high qualities and experiences can help you land your dream task so long as it's the appropriate fit for you.'s a listing of companies who do not whiteboard or follow "conventional technology" meeting procedures, phew.
Do take a look at all these questions with answers from listed below: Software Application Engineering Interview Questions is the process of making, establishing, testing, and preserving software. It is a systematic and regimented technique to software application advancement that aims to create high-grade, dependable, and maintainable software program. Software designers develop software options for end individuals by making use of design principles and their understanding of shows languages.
It is an attributes of software program that refers to its ability to perform what it was created to do accurately and continually in time. It describes the degree to which the software program can be made use of with simplicity. The quantity of initiative or time required to learn how to make use of the software program.
It refers to how easy it is to boost and change the software. It refers to exactly how easily a software application system can be changed to include feature, enhance rate, or repair service faults. It describes how well the software application can work with various systems or circumstances without making significant modifications.
For more details please describe the adhering to write-up Features of Software program. The software is made use of thoroughly in numerous domains consisting of healthcare facilities, financial institutions, colleges, defense, finance, supply markets, and so on. It can be categorized into different types: For more details please describe the complying with article Classifications of Software application.
It is identified by a structured, sequential approach to job monitoring and software growth. Demands Collecting and AnalysisDesign PhaseImplementation and Unit TestingIntegration and System TestingDeploymentMaintenance Needs are clear and fixed that might not alter. There are no uncertain requirements (no complication). It is excellent to use this model when the modern technology is well understood.
Beta testing commonly utilizes black-box screening. Alpha testing is carried out by testers that are generally internal employees of the organization. Beta testing is done by customers that are not part of the organization. Alpha testing is performed at the designer's site. Beta testing is carried out at the end-user, the of the item.
Dependability, protection, and toughness are examined during beta screening. Alpha screening guarantees the quality of the item before forwarding it to beta testing. Beta testing additionally concentrates on the high quality of the item yet collects the individual's time-long input on the item and ensures that the product awaits real-time users.
Table of Contents
Latest Posts
How To Create A Study Plan For A Software Engineering Technical Interview
The Best Youtube Channels For Coding Interview Preparation
Netflix Software Engineer Interview Guide – Insider Advice
More
Latest Posts
How To Create A Study Plan For A Software Engineering Technical Interview
The Best Youtube Channels For Coding Interview Preparation
Netflix Software Engineer Interview Guide – Insider Advice